Michael Moore says he wants to visit Iran, with or without an invitation

Michael Moore says he wants to visit Iran, with or without an invitation
TEHRAN Mehr Newsquotesthe controversial American filmmaker as telling another Iranian outlet that he would visit the country, even without an official invitation:
Moore in his latest interview with Mehrnameh magazine said when the news of my visit to Iran was published a few years ago, the right-wing media in the US began to take a position and published some very critical and hateful articles, they even published faked news about me. So I thought I should postpone visiting Iran to another time.

Michael Moore continued they explained to me that my style has many advocates in Iran. So obviously I was happy. I am now waiting for an opportunity to travel to Iran. Even if they do not invite me this time I will go anyway.
Apparently, no one told Mehr News (or Michael Moore, for that matter) that as an American you cant just show up in Iran uninvited. The country maintains a very defined process to get a visa to visit, with clear limitations and extra hoops for Americans to jump through.

Either Moore isnt aware of the rules or thinks they dont apply to him. Every American Ive ever met here, though, had to go through the paper-heavy visa process.

BuzzFeedasked Mooreabout the Mehr News item. Someone is playing a prank, he told BuzzFeed. Are you serious? Really? Weve reached out to him for further comment.
